Foundation Waterproofing in Sarasota, FL
Foundation waterproofing services focus on protecting a property’s foundation from water intrusion and moisture-related damage. This typically involves installing barriers, drainage systems, or sealants to prevent water from seeping through basement walls or crawl spaces. Projects may include basement waterproofing, foundation sealing, or exterior drainage improvements,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high groundwater levels. Property owners often want to understand the methods used, potential signs of foundation water issues, and how waterproofing can help preserve the structural integrity of their homes.
Before requesting foundation waterproofing, homeowners usually seek information about the scope of work, the types of waterproofing systems available, and any necessary preparations. It’s important to consider the current condition of the foundation, existing cracks or leaks, and the surrounding landscape that may impact water drainage. Understanding these factors can help property owners make informed decisions about the most effective solutions for maintaining a dry, stable foundation and preventing future water-related problems.

Common Foundation Waterproofing Jobs
Foundation waterproofing helps prevent water intrusion and structural damage caused by excess moisture.
Basement and crawl space waterproofing protects interior spaces from leaks and mold growth.
Exterior waterproofing involves sealing foundation walls to block water entry before it reaches the interior.
Interior waterproofing includes installing drainage systems and sump pumps to manage water that enters the foundation.
Leak repair services address existing foundation cracks and seepage issues to maintain dry, stable spaces.
Waterproofing inspections identify vulnerabilities and recommend effective solutions for long-term protection.
Foundation Waterproofing Questions
What is foundation waterproofing? Foundation waterproofing involves applying materials and techniques to prevent water from seeping into the foundation, helping to protect the structure from moisture damage.
Why is foundation waterproofing important? It helps prevent basement flooding,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by water infiltration around the foundation.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Common methods include exterior drainage systems, sealants, membrane coatings, and interior waterproofing barriers tailored to specific needs.
How can I tell if my foundation needs wa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, water stains, cracks in the foundation, or musty odors in the basement or crawl space.
